Posted March 5, 2015 I was hoping this wouldn't happen, but my shiny new BenQ monitor showed up yesterday with a single stuck pixel in the blue channel. Right in the middle of the display too. I tried a few websites where they display colored flies, and recommend running it for 10 minutes to 10 hours (pending on the site/software). I also tried poking my monitor with a softish object, and that did absolutely nothing. I would totally just live with it, except most games I own seem to have dark loading screens, and the pixel is extremely noticeable. Any experience or input on this? How common are stuck pixels? Posted March 5, 2015 Dead/stuck pixels are pretty uncommon in modern monitors, but they do happen. Seeing as it's a new monitor, you should send it in for a replacement. While you can live with it, there's no point if you can get a perfectly functioning replacement.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
